AI Verdict

BBDO BEARISH

The Advanced Deterministic Scorecard reveals significant concerns, with a Piotroski F-Score of just 2/9 indicating weak financial health. Although profitability metrics like ROE (12.56%) and profit margin (24.23%) are strong, the lack of Altman Z-Score data and very low technical trend score (10/100) raise red flags. Despite a current price of $3.49 being below the Graham Number ($5.18), suggesting undervaluation, poor market momentum and missing financial data undermine confidence. Revenue growth is minimal (0.80% YoY), and insider sentiment is weak at 40/100, further dampening outlook.

Strengths
High dividend yield of 4.36% supports income-focused investors
Strong profitability with 24.23% profit margin and 31.26% operating margin
ROE of 12.56% exceeds sector average despite negative peer mean
Risks
Piotroski F-Score of 2/9 signals severe financial weakness and poor fundamental health
Missing Altman Z-Score prevents distress risk assessment; potential credit concerns
Technical trend score of 10/100 indicates strong bearish momentum
KB NEUTRAL

KB Financial Group presents a stark contradiction between valuation and fundamental health, highlighted by a weak Piotroski F-Score of 2/9. While the stock appears undervalued on a P/E (10.37) and PEG (0.71) basis, the deterministic health metrics and a bearish technical trend (10/100) suggest significant underlying instability or a pending correction. The massive gap between the Graham Number ($77.36) and Intrinsic Value ($304.44) indicates a high-growth profile that is currently decoupled from defensive value. Despite 'Strong Buy' analyst recommendations, the deteriorating health score necessitates a cautious approach.

Strengths
Low P/E ratio (10.37) and Forward P/E (8.43) relative to sector averages
Attractive PEG ratio (0.71) suggesting growth is not fully priced in
Strong long-term price performance (5Y Change: +159.9%)
Risks
Critically low Piotroski F-Score (2/9) indicating poor fundamental health
Severely bearish technical trend (10/100) suggesting strong downward momentum
High Price-to-Book ratio (4.16) which is elevated for a regional banking entity
